Countries of Europe - Faroe Islands
FACTS
Location: Northern Europe, island group between the Norwegian Sea and the North Atlantic Ocean, about half way between Iceland and Norway
Area (only Total) total: 1,399 sq km
Climate: mild winters, cool summers; usually overcast; foggy, windy
Terrain: rugged, rocky, some low peaks; cliffs along most of coast
Population: 48,668 (July 2008 est.)
Main Language (only first): Faroese
Government type: NA
Capital (Name): Torshavn
Capital (Time Difference): UTC 0
Independence: none (part of the Kingdom of Denmark; self-governing overseas administrative division of Denmark)
National holiday: Olaifest (Olavasoka), 29 July
